Do doves live in Alberta?
With a flash of white tail feathers and a flurry of dark-tipped wings, the population of Eurasian collared doves continues to grow throughout the province. Once exceedingly rare, the doves are becoming an increasingly common sight, especially in central and southern Alberta.

Can you keep pigeons in Edmonton?
The City of Edmonton does license fancy or racing pigeons. Each license allows up to 75 birds, although with limitations to how many can be outside of their aviary at one time as well as fly times. Currently there at 56 pigeon licenses in Edmonton.

What is the difference between a pigeon and a mourning dove?
Adult. Rock Pigeons are larger than Mourning Doves and have shorter tails with overall gray rather than brown plumage.

What is the rarest bird in Alberta?
The Greater Sage-Grouse is the rarest nesting bird in Alberta. We are at the northern and western limits of their range, so they only occur in the SE corner of the province. Historically, the range was much larger, but the species experienced a 98% decline in population in the 25-year span from 1988 to 2012.

Can you own a fox in Alberta?
Gray and Swift foxes are protected species, and thus, prohibited as pets nationwide in Canada. Importing a fox in Canada from elsewhere for the sole purpose of keeping it as a pet is illegal.

What does an Alberta accent sound like?
Some examples? In addition to that whole a-boat thing, Albertans will generally pronounce words like bag more like bayg, raising the middle vowel. They’ll also pronounce words like can less nasally than their eastern counterparts, where, to an Albertan, the word might sound more like cayin.

Is a dove just a white pigeon?
Most of the birds we call pigeons and doves are the same species. Some are white; some are mottled gray, black, and green. But they’re all domestic pigeons, or Columba livia domestica, a subspecies of the rock dove or rock pigeon, Columba livia.
